WebNov 28, 2016 · New product development. A new food or beverage product is one of the most obvious projects in which R&D will be involved. Market research is a notable exception to what may qualify as R&D for tax purposes, but many other parts of the new product development process may be eligible in an R&D tax credit claim. WebThe R&D Tax Credit (26 U.S. Code §41), also known as the Research and Experimentation (R&E) tax credit, is a federal benefit that provides companies dollar-for-dollar cash savings for performing activities related to the development, design, or improvement of products, processes, formulas, or software.
